I'm also looking to each cms to start a forom.
The only feature i need is single member management,

for example the forum is made of 3 categories:
cat1, cat2, cat3

the users are:
user1, user2, user3

cat1 is only visible to user1, user3 and mods

cat2 is only visible to user2, user3 and mods,

cat3 is only visibile to use 2, user1 and mods.


only vbulletin has this feature?
